Re: Binding channel router on TV Swivel Bracket
Nothing groundbreaking Allen...Just two springs, one end attached to the top fixed bit..and the other end to the moving bit...with an adjusting screw (off a turnbuckle) at the top to set the balance ..The Brass sliding bits, used to be the fittings on an old Bass drumAllen wrote:Nicely done Ken. I'd be interested in seeing the spring counter balance set up for the router.
